Belizean Terrain and Treasures

Belizean Terrain and Treasures

Amongst the geographical distinctions setting Belize apart, none is more magnificent than the dazzling Belize Barrier Reef—the crown jewel of Belizean tourism and second only to Australia’s Great Barrier Reef in length. Shimmering under translucent waters, the reef beckons snorkelers and divers to immerse themselves in a sanctuary brimming with 70 hard and 36 soft coral species.

Honduras's Demographic Destiny

Honduras's Demographic Destiny

With a population exceeding ten million, Honduras stands out as a vibrant society with a unique demographic composition that holds both challenges and opportunities for the nation. Characterized by its youthful population, with over 30% under the age of 14, Honduras boasts a substantial base for future growth and development.

Belize's Vibrant Demographics

Belize's Vibrant Demographics

Belize stands as a vibrant tapestry of diverse origins and faiths, embodying its position as a unique and dynamic nation in Central America. With a population of over 400,000, Belize boasts a multicultural society enriched by Mayan, Creole, Mestizo, Garifuna, and Mennonite communities, among others.

Honduras's Trade Resilience

Honduras's Trade Resilience

Honduras's trade landscape reflects a resilient economy, supported by its well-diversified exports. The country's notable position as the 12th largest food exporter globally is attributed to its agricultural prowess, particularly in bananas and coffee.
